特惠派-专业的域名及互联网基础资源汇集地
Ctrl + D 收藏本站
当前位置:首页 » 域名百科

ip反查询域名

2025-02-14 47

本文深入探讨了IP反查询域名的概念和实现方法,解释了域名系统(DNS)的基础知识,以及IP地址和域名之间的转换过程。文章旨在帮助读者更好地理解IP反向查询的机制和用途。
在互联网的世界中,IP地址和域名是我们访问网络资源的基础。通常我们通过输入域名来访问网站,而背后运行的技术会将域名转换为IP地址,这个过程被称为“域名解析(DNS)”。然而,有时我们可能需要进行相反的操作,即通过IP地址找到对应的域名,这就是所谓的“IP反查询域名”或“反向DNS解析”。

IP反查询的概念与正向解析相反。在正向解析中,域名被转换为IP地址。举个例子,当你在浏览器中输入“www.example.com”时,DNS会解析出浏览器需要访问的IP地址;而在反向解析中,我们则希望从已知的IP地址找到其对应的域名。例如,如果我们有一个IP地址“192.0.2.1”,通过反向解析我们可能会获得“host.example.com”这样的域名信息。

实现IP反向解析的关键在于DNS反向区域(Reverse Zone),其中存储着IP地址和域名对应的记录。反向DNS解析的记录称为PTR(Pointer)记录。PTR记录提供了IP地址与域名之间的映射,以便可以通过DNS查询将IP地址解析为域名。实现这一查询的常见步骤如下:

1. 构建反向DNS请求:首先,将IP地址倒置并附加适当的反向域名后缀(对于IPv4地址,使用“in-addr.arpa”,对于IPv6地址,使用“ip6.arpa”)。例如,IPv4地址192.0.2.1的请求将被构造成“1.2.0.192.in-addr.arpa”。

2. 查询DNS反向区域:DNS服务器接收到反向查询请求后,会在其反向区域内查找相应的PTR记录。如果记录存在,服务器将返回与该IP地址关联的域名。

3. 返回结果:客户端收到响应后,可以了解到IP地址与其对应的域名。

反向解析在日常生活中有多种用途。例如,在电子邮件服务器的反垃圾邮件系统中,通常会进行反向DNS查询,以验证邮件发送者的IP地址和域名是否匹配。此外,网络管理员常常利用反向解析来监控和排查网络问题,以及提高整体网络安全性。

虽然反向DNS解析为我们提供了便利,但也有一些局限性。例如,反向DNS记录的准确性和有效性常常依赖于管理员的良好维护。更进一步地,并不是所有IP地址都有PTR记录,这可能导致反向查询失败。

综上所述,IP反查询域名在网络管理和安全领域具有重要意义。通过理解其工作原理和应用场景,我们能够更有效地利用互联网资源,提升网络服务的可靠性和安全性。

相关推荐

评论 ( 0 )

点赞榜

点击榜

扫码关注

qrcode

联系我们

回顶部